Problem

Some of the software tools used in the laboratory did not interact with each other automatically. In particular, there were gaps in the Lab Execution Systems (LES) used at the time for method execution. Another challenge was that various data from software-supported hardware were not consolidated.

Ziel

Time-saving linking of information on inventory levels, consumption and results of weighing processes within the leading LES „Labitude“ and the warehouse management app DÜPERTHAL connect. Additionally, integration of the necessary hardware via interfaces.

Lösung

DC inventory management | Package Teams and LES Labitude

The digital twins of the hardware components: safety cabinets (DÜPERTHAL) and iHEX honeycombs with integrated lab balance and touch monitor (Smart Lab Solutions, Kern & Sohn) were digitally connected. To coordinate processes and workflows, the LES "Labitude" from Smart Lab Solutions now forms the backbone. Via an interface, the LES is extended with the digital inventory monitoring management of DÜPERTHAL connect.

THE RESULT? A NEW WORKFLOW!

A workflow in Labitude requires the use of a specific chemical

The chemical is selected in DÜPERTHAL connect, the storage location displayed and checked out for use

The required safety data sheets, as well as the current inventory quantity, are provided.

Start of the work process in which the chemical is used

For weighing the chemical, the integrated scale is tared with an empty sample container & the desired amount is withdrawn

By pressing the button, the weighed value is recorded.

After confirmation of the weighing result, it is automatically transmitted to DÜPERTHAL connect

An overview table shows all weighings performed by the user

The remaining chemical is checked back in at the storage location with DÜPERTHAL connect via QR code

The weighing value is automatically deducted from the previous inventory

The inventory of each chemical is recorded almost in real time and consumption is automatically documented

Result

Expanded automated documentation of chemical consumption and inventory tracking in near real time

Support for occupational safety by providing all necessary documents

Manual documentation of batch numbers is no longer necessary and saves time

Long searches for containers are eliminated
